Transaction c4ececf2108ab310ece368f62e34a2b5817744caf136e6c15b99ed54138d8a5e

1 Input
2 Outputs
  • c4ececf2108ab310ece368f62e34a2b5817744caf136e6c15b99ed54138d8a5e:0
  • value  25168000
    address  36LRJdaPjMDCAuBf4AhA7RMhaBFngSPEmw
  • c4ececf2108ab310ece368f62e34a2b5817744caf136e6c15b99ed54138d8a5e:1
  • value  4439297458
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n